Single-cell Li-ion protector with integrated fault detection
Protection feature set — what each guard does
Overcurrent protection trips when the discharge current exceeds the internal threshold, preventing the FETs from exceeding their safe operating area during a hard load or output short. The undervoltage lockout disconnects the cell when its voltage drops below the safe cutoff, protecting against deep discharge that can permanently damage a Li-ion cell. Overvoltage protection disconnects charging when the cell voltage rises above the regulation limit, a safeguard against charger runaway. Short-circuit detection is a faster, higher-threshold trip that responds to a dead-short on the pack terminals.
